<<4th August, 2026 – HONG KONG>> This September, Leela Hong Kong welcomes Singapore’s one-MICHELIN-starred Labyrinth (#40 on Asia’s 50 Best Restaurants 2026) for the very first collaboration between Chef Manav Tuli and Chef Han Li Guang.
Taking place over four days across Hong Kong and Singapore, “Masala Meets Merlion” explores the shared heritage, history and flavours that connect two of Asia’s most dynamic food cultures. Rather than presenting Indian and Singaporean cuisine side by side, the two chefs have created an entirely new menu together, with every dish developed collaboratively. Known for reinterpreting India’s regional cuisines through a contemporary lens, Chef Manav joins forces with Chef Han, whose acclaimed restaurant Labyrinth has spent more than a decade redefining Singaporean cuisine by transforming familiar local dishes into modern fine dining experiences. The result is a menu that draws equally from both culinary traditions, combining Singapore’s unmistakable hawker flavours with India’s rich spice heritage.
Priced at HK$1,288 + 10% per guest, the exclusive tasting menu will only be available at Leela Hong Kong on 2 and 3 September, before travelling to Singapore later that month.
WHERE INDIA MEETS SINGAPORE
The immense popularity of Indian cuisine in Singapore stands as a testament to the nation’s rich multicultural identity and vibrant history. Representing the country’s third-largest ethnic group, Indian culinary traditions have seamlessly integrated into Singapore’s daily life through its UNESCO-recognized hawker culture, where staples like roti prata are enjoyed across all ethnic communities. Over the generations, the cuisine has dynamically adapted to the local Southeast Asian palate, birthing iconic cross-cultural fusion dishes like fish head curry and Indian-style mee goreng. Today, from the bustling heritage streets of Little India to neighborhood night-stalls, Indian food serves as both an affordable staple and a vital social bridge, reflecting the successful mixing of cultures that defines modern Singapore.

ABOUT LABYRINTH
Founded by Chef Han Li Guang in 2014, Labyrinth has become one of Singapore’s defining restaurants, earning one MICHELIN Star since 2017 while holding a place on Asia’s 50 Best Restaurants for five consecutive years. Drawing inspiration from his upbringing and Singapore’s multicultural food heritage, Chef Han is known for transforming familiar hawker favourites into thoughtful contemporary dishes while preserving the memories and stories behind them. Today, Labyrinth continues to explore the country’s culinary identity through seasonal ingredients, refined techniques and constant reinvention for its borderless Singaporean cuisine.
